Output 160ab1732234ce316f7772ac5dc6b73dae8f0921c2b317e682f00c884ec28ba9:23

value
143720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69268b35c774b17911f1e86c58f78b5732317795 OP_EQUAL
address
3BH13kmMjZw8jv4vPgnYBBnUd5tm9wL4Ag
transaction
160ab1732234ce316f7772ac5dc6b73dae8f0921c2b317e682f00c884ec28ba9
spent
true